Hello, from my scanning the groups all I have to do to use SSL with a
remote object hosted in IIS is to change the http to https in the
client.config (after you install SSL on the remoting server). I am
having some problems with this and was wondering if anyone could help.
I have an asp.net application (running on my local for testing) that
uses a remote object hosted in IIS on a server with SSL installed. I
have installed a client certificate on my local. The application works
fine without SSL but when I set up the SSL I get the underlying
connection was closed: Could not establish a trust relationship with
the remote server error. I can view the wsdl when SSL is on by using
the https URL in IE. The other thing is if I use a console app to use
the same remoting object the console app works when I have SSL on
(after changing the client.config to ref https) or off.
The remoting objects are hosted in IIS 6 on Server 2003. And my local
is Windows XP Pro w/ IIS 5.1. I do not have SSL installed on my local.
